OK, I was going to advice using cgroupstats for notification.
cgroupstats builds on top of taskstats

Please see

1. Documentation/accounting/*
2. kernel/taskstats.c

getdelays.c (available under (1)) provides the user space application
to make use of taskstats and cgroupstats.

Using that will allow you to

1. Provide type information with every event (extensible)
2. Reuses existing well tested code in the form of genetlink and
netlink
